The FAA proposes to rule and invites public comment on the application to impose and use the revenue from a PFC at Okaloosa Regional Airport under the provisions of the 49 U.S.C. 40117 and part 158 of the Federal Aviation Regulations (14 CFR part 158).

On April 2, 2003, the FAA determined that the application to impose and use the revenue from a PFC submitted by Okaloosa County, FL was substantially complete within the requirements of § 158.25 of part 158. The FAA will approve or disapprove the application, in whole or in part, no later than July 17, 2003.

The following is a brief overview of the application.

Proposed charge effective date: August 1, 2018.

Proposed charge expiration date: December 1, 2019.

Level of the proposed PFC: $4.50.

Total estimated PFC revenue: $2,885,235.

Brief description of proposed project(s): Expand surface parking lot, project formulation costs.

Class or classes of air carriers which the public agency has requested not be required to collect PFCs: Charter operators.
